CNY70 Vishay Telefunken
Reflective Optical Sensor with Transistor Output Description The CNY70 has a compact construction where the emitting light source and the detector are arranged in the same direction to sense the presence of an object by using the reflective IR beam from the object. The operating wavelength is 950 nm. The detector consists of a phototransistor.
Applications
Optoelectronic scanning and switching devices i.e., index sensing, coded disk scanning etc. (optoelectronic encoder assemblies for transmission sensing).

Frequently Asked Questions
What wavelength does the CNY70 sensor use for sensing objects?
The operating wavelength is 950 nm.
What is the required ambient temperature range for operation?
The total ambient temperature operates between –55 to +85°C.
